Anxiety can temporarily raise blood pressure by triggering the body’s stress response, but it usually doesn’t cause sustained hypertension.
How Anxiety Affects Blood Pressure
Anxiety triggers the body’s “fight or flight” response, which floods the system with stress hormones like adrenaline and cortisol. These hormones cause your heart to beat faster and your blood vessels to narrow, leading to a temporary spike in blood pressure. This reaction is a natural survival mechanism designed to prepare you for immediate physical action.
During a bout of anxiety, your systolic pressure (the top number) can jump significantly. This is because your heart pumps more forcefully to deliver oxygen-rich blood to your muscles. Meanwhile, your diastolic pressure (the bottom number) may also rise as blood vessels constrict. The combined effect results in a noticeable increase in blood pressure readings.
However, this increase is usually short-lived. Once the anxiety episode passes and your body calms down, blood pressure tends to return to normal. This temporary elevation is different from chronic hypertension, which involves consistently high readings over time.
The Role of Acute vs. Chronic Anxiety
Acute anxiety refers to sudden episodes of intense worry or panic that spike stress hormones briefly. These moments cause sharp but fleeting rises in blood pressure. Chronic anxiety, on the other hand, involves ongoing stress and worry that can keep stress hormone levels elevated for longer periods.
Sustained high levels of cortisol and adrenaline may contribute indirectly to long-term blood pressure problems by increasing inflammation and damaging blood vessels over time. So while anxiety might not directly cause persistent high blood pressure, it can be a contributing factor when combined with other risk elements like poor diet, lack of exercise, or genetic predisposition.
Understanding Blood Pressure: What’s Normal?
Blood pressure measures the force of blood pushing against artery walls as your heart pumps. It’s recorded as two numbers: systolic over diastolic (e.g., 120/80 mmHg). Here’s what these numbers mean:
- Systolic Pressure: The pressure when the heart beats.
- Diastolic Pressure: The pressure when the heart rests between beats.
Normal blood pressure usually falls below 120/80 mmHg. Elevated levels start at 120-129 systolic and less than 80 diastolic. Hypertension begins at 130/80 mmHg or higher.
Anxiety-induced spikes often push systolic readings above normal temporarily but do not necessarily push diastolic pressures into hypertensive ranges unless there’s an underlying condition.
Blood Pressure Categories Explained
| Category | Systolic (mmHg) | Diastolic (mmHg) |
|---|---|---|
| Normal | <120 | <80 |
| Elevated | 120-129 | <80 |
| Hypertension Stage 1 | 130-139 | 80-89 |
| Hypertension Stage 2 | ≥140 | ≥90 |
| Hypertensive Crisis (Emergency) | >180 | >120 |
This table helps clarify where anxiety-related spikes might fall—usually in the elevated or Stage 1 categories during an episode—but rarely sustain those levels long enough for diagnosis without other factors.
The Science Behind Anxiety-Induced Blood Pressure Spikes
Stress hormones like adrenaline make your heart beat faster and harder while narrowing arteries—a process called vasoconstriction. This combination drives up blood pressure quickly during stressful moments.
Cortisol also plays a role by increasing salt retention in kidneys and amplifying vasoconstriction effects, potentially raising baseline blood pressure if elevated long-term due to chronic anxiety or stress.
Research shows that people with anxiety disorders often experience higher average blood pressures than those without anxiety symptoms. However, this association doesn’t prove causation—it’s more about how anxiety interacts with lifestyle factors such as sleep quality, diet, physical activity, and medication adherence.
Anxiety vs. White Coat Hypertension: What’s the Difference?
White coat hypertension occurs when patients have elevated readings only in medical settings due to nervousness around healthcare providers. This phenomenon mimics anxiety-induced spikes but is limited to clinical visits.
Unlike white coat hypertension—which may not reflect true everyday risk—anxiety-induced increases can happen anytime someone feels stressed or panicked outside medical environments.
Both conditions demonstrate how emotional states impact blood pressure but differ in context and persistence.

The Role of Medication in Controlling Both Conditions
Sometimes therapy alone isn’t enough for severe anxiety or high blood pressure. Doctors might prescribe medications such as:
- Anxiolytics: To reduce acute anxiety symptoms.
- Antidepressants: For chronic anxiety disorders.
- Antihypertensives: To control persistent high blood pressure.
Some medications serve dual purposes—for example, beta blockers lower heart rate and reduce physical symptoms of anxiety while also managing hypertension.
Always consult healthcare professionals before starting or stopping any medication regimen.
The Long-Term Impact of Anxiety on Cardiovascular Health
While occasional spikes from anxiety aren’t usually dangerous by themselves, chronic unmanaged stress can wear down your cardiovascular system over years.
Persistent high cortisol levels contribute to:
- Artery damage: Leading to stiffness and plaque buildup.
- Inflammation: Increasing risk for heart attacks and strokes.
- Inefficient heart function: Due to constant strain from elevated heart rate and pressure.
Studies link chronic psychological stress with higher rates of hypertension-related complications like heart disease and kidney problems. So controlling both mental health and physical health is essential for long-term well-being.
